Exhaustion is one of the most ignored very early symptoms of cardiovascular disease. When your heart isn't pumping effectively, your muscular tissues-- and your mind-- do not obtain the oxygen they require. The result? You feel drained, sluggish, and out of sync with your typical energy levels. Don't create this off as simply growing older or being "unfit." It might be your body asking you to pay closer attention.
Chest Discomfort: It's Not Always Pain
When people think of heart issues, they picture a remarkable, crushing chest pain. Yet upper body discomfort pertaining to heart problem can really feel really various. It may discover as pressure, fullness, tightness, or even a mild pain. Some individuals explain it as a burning sensation, comparable to acid indigestion. It may come and go, or linger longer than you would certainly expect.
This discomfort can take place during activity, stress and anxiety, or perhaps while resting. While it's easy to sweep aside-- particularly if it's not intense-- it's important to go over any kind of persisting chest experiences with a heart physician. Even if the cause becomes something minor, having the satisfaction is worth the go to.
Lack of Breath and Lightheadedness: Warning Signs in Disguise
Shortness of breath might not feel like a heart problem in the beginning. Numerous link it with lung issues or merely being out of form. Yet when the heart struggles to pump blood effectively, the lungs do not obtain enough oxygenated blood-- and you start to feel winded, occasionally even while doing basic points like walking to your cars and truck or flexing over to pick something up.
Impaired thinking or dizziness is another sign that often tends to fly under the radar. If you find yourself feeling faint or unsteady on your feet, particularly when standing quickly or after mild effort, it's time to listen. These could be indicators your heart isn't staying on par with your body's needs.
Swelling and Weight Gain: What Your Body Might Be Retaining
Swelling in the legs, ankle joints, or feet is greater than an aesthetic issue-- it's a physical cue that fluid is building up in your body. This can happen when the heart isn't pumping efficiently, resulting in fluid retention. You might also discover unusual weight gain over a few days, which isn't associated with your diet plan or lifestyle. These indicators, specifically when coupled with shortness of breath or exhaustion, deserve focus.
It's simple to reject a little bit of puffiness or a few extra pounds as safe. Yet if they linger or are accompanied by other signs and symptoms, they could be an indication of something much deeper-- perhaps an early indicator of cardiomegaly, which is an enlargement of the heart. This problem frequently establishes calmly and calls for proper assessment to manage properly.

Silent Symptoms in Women: A Different Picture
Heart problem can look various in women than in guys. While breast discomfort is a common symptom for both, ladies are most likely to experience various other indication such as nausea or vomiting, jaw or back pain, or extreme tiredness. Since these signs and symptoms are much less regular, they frequently go unnoticed or misdiagnosed.
If you're a woman, it's essential to be particularly tuned in to modifications in your body. Ladies are statistically most likely to wait longer before seeking help for heart symptoms-- frequently because those symptoms do not match the stereotyped indicators seen in guys. Don't wait.
